TN HB 2069

dead

Local Government, General - As introduced, requires proposed contingent fee contracts for legal services between a political subdivision of this state and a private-sector attorney to be approved by the attorney general and reporter prior to execution of the contract. - Amends TCA Title 7; Title 8 and Title 29.

Quick answers

Did TN HB 2069 pass?

No. TN HB 2069 did not pass — it was defeated or died in the legislative process (2026-04-14). Latest recorded action (2026-04-14): Taken off notice for cal. in Judiciary Committee

What is TN HB 2069 about?

TN HB 2069 is a bill in the 114S1 titled “Local Government, General - As introduced, requires proposed contingent fee contracts for legal services between a political subdivision of this state and a private-sector attorney to be approved by the attorney general and reporter prior to execution of the contract. - Amends TCA Title 7; Title 8 and Title 29.”.

Who sponsors TN HB 2069?

Todd is the primary sponsor of TN HB 2069.
